Not Sure What To Do
I have a stock bottom end LT1 93 Trans Am. Transmission (TH-700R4) has been built to the hilt (Kevlar/Ceramic) with a Hughes competition torque converter with 2200 stall. Suspension reworked, and getting ready to put a Moser 9inch in rear with 3.75 gear ratio True-Trac. FMU has been changed out and the top end houses a ported intake with 58mm TB, 32# injectors, ram air (for now), and ceramic coated hooker headers (wrapped) flowing to a no catalytic Magna Flow Racing muffler. I'm wanting to put a D1SC with twin high flow intercooler on it, but have been told to forge internals and put a different cam in it. Not sure what to go with? I asked ATI and Summit and they said check the forums. I'm looking to get 700-900 HP outta motor with supercharger, if possible. Any advice is helpful, thank you. That's a very lofty goal. Why so concerned about a hp rating? For that kind of power figure on spending about $15-$20k. That tranny won't last for those kind of power levels and the stall won't hold up eithe, and it's a little on the small side.
